The race for division titles in the NFL got tighter in Week 13.

The Rams, Colts and Steelers became the latest first-place teams to lose Sunday. The Eagles and Ravens lost Thursday. The Patriots play Monday night.

Five of the eight divisions have two teams tied for the top spot or separated by less than a game.

In a week in which seven underdogs have already won, the Carolina Panthers pulled off the biggest upset when they beat the Los Angeles Rams 31-28.

Bryce Young completed 15 of 20 passes for 206 yards and three touchdowns — two on fourth down — to lead the offense to 31 points against the stingiest defense in the league. The Rams had allowed a league-low 16.3 points per game.
